XML to PDF

XML to PDF

Convert XML data files to formatted PDF documents with structured layout and data presentation. Perfect for creating printable reports from XML data, API responses, and structured content.

xml
convert
data
Share this tool:
Upload your XML file
Select a XML file to convert to PDF

Drop your XML file here

or click to browse files

Supports: XML files

Complete Guide: XML to PDF

Everything you need to know about using this tool effectively

What is XML to PDF?

Convert XML data files into formatted PDF documents by parsing the XML structure and rendering it with formatting styles. You can apply custom XSLT stylesheets or use built-in templates to control the PDF appearance. The tool handles nested elements, attributes, and complex data structures to produce well-organized, printable PDF output.

This tool converts XML files into PDF documents by parsing the XML structure and rendering it with formatting styles. You can apply XSLT stylesheets or use built-in templates to control the PDF appearance. The tool handles nested elements, attributes, and complex data structures to produce readable and well-organized PDF output.

Key Features
Convert XML files to formatted PDF documents
Apply custom XSLT stylesheets for formatting
Built-in templates for common XML structures
Preserve hierarchical data organization
Support for tables, lists, and nested elements
Custom page size, fonts, and styling options
Common Use Cases
When and why you might need this tool

Report Generation

Convert XML data exports into formatted PDF reports for business analysis

Invoice Creation

Transform XML invoice data into professional printable PDF invoices

Data Documentation

Generate PDF documentation from XML schema definitions and data structures

Compliance Reporting

Convert regulatory XML submissions into PDF format for review and filing

How to Use This Tool
Step-by-step guide to get the best results
1

Upload your XML file

Click the upload area or drag an XML file onto it. The tool accepts well-formed XML documents with nested elements and attributes.

2

Select template and styling

Choose a built-in template for common structures or upload a custom XSLT stylesheet to control the exact formatting, fonts, and page layout of the output.

3

Download PDF

Preview the rendered output to verify data displays correctly, then click download to save the formatted PDF with your selected styling applied.

Pro Tips
1

Use well-formed XML with proper encoding for best conversion results

2

Apply XSLT stylesheets to control the exact formatting of the output

3

Preview the output to verify data is displayed in the expected format

4

Include XML namespaces and schema references for complex documents

Frequently Asked Questions
What XML structures are supported?

All well-formed XML documents are supported, including complex nested structures and namespaces

Can I use custom XSLT stylesheets?

Yes, you can upload your own XSLT stylesheet to control the exact PDF formatting

Does it handle large XML files?

Yes, the tool processes XML files up to 50MB with efficient streaming parsing

Will attributes be preserved in the PDF?

Yes, XML attributes are displayed alongside element content based on your template settings